The Trump administration has announced that it will place all personnel at the USAID, except leaders and critical staff, on paid administrative leave and eliminate 1,600 positions in the United States. This move comes as part of an effort led by Elon Musk's Department of Government Efficiency to reduce the size of USAID, the main delivery mechanism for American foreign assistance.
